Fabio Di Giannantonio has revealed that he can effectively only use one of his two Ducati bikes at VR46 Racing Team, as the other has been plagued by a strange issue in recent rounds.

The Italian enjoyed a strong Friday at the San Marino Grand Prix, ending the day fourth overall on his 2026-spec Ducati. But he did so using only one bike, as the other has been “like one second more off the pace” than his standard machine. Fabio Di Giannantonio opened up about the problem.

“Honestly, three races now that I only use one bike, because the other bike is like one second more off the pace,” Di Giannantonio said. “So we are changing pieces, trying to understand what's happening, but still it's not really there. So I'm really happy today, for the feeling that I got on the standard bike, because if I need another bike at the moment, I don't have.”

The issue first appeared at Silverstone and persisted after his crashes at the Sachsenring. The VR46 team has changed everything potentially damaged from those crashes, but the bike still isn't working normally. “Since Sachsenring, it happened – well, actually since Silverstone. But we changed everything potentially damaged from Sachsenring crashes, but still the bike is not working normally, so we still don't know. I thought that we knew, but we don’t,” he added.

Di Giannantonio also noted that the problem bike was the one he crashed on at Aragon, which has prevented him from taking risks with set-up work during race weekends. “I said in Aragon too that our weekend was not that linear and we were not able to try things and to take risks,” he said. “The bike is also the one that I crashed Friday morning in Aragon; the bike is really strange, so at the moment it's slowing us a little bit. For this, I'm really happy that we are fast, at least.”

Despite the setback, Di Giannantonio's performance at Misano shows his potential. With only one competitive bike, he can still fight at the front. However, VR46 needs to quickly find the root cause of the second bike's issue to avoid hindering his points haul in the remaining races.

This bizarre Ducati issue remains a paddock mystery. Ducati as the manufacturer will want to investigate the cause. Meanwhile, Di Giannantonio hopes to regain full performance with both bikes soon.
